Heelan v. New York City Housing Authority

Heelan v. New York City Housing Authority
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York · Decided May 2, 1961
13 A.D.2d 722; 217 N.Y.S.2d 486; 1961 N.Y. App. Div. LEXIS 11147
Heelan v. New York City Housing Authority

Opinion of the Court

Order entered on September 10, 1959, granting defendant’s motion to dismiss the complaint for lack of prosecution, unanimously affirmed, with $20 costs and disbursements to the respondent. No opinion. Order entered on September 20, 1960, denying plaintiffs’ motion to vacate the order of the Supreme Court, New York County, entered on September 10, 1959, granting defendant’s motion to dismiss the complaint for lack of prosecution, unanimously affirmed, with $20 costs and disbursements to the respondent. No opinion. Concur — Botein, P. J., Rabin, McNally and Stevens, JJ.
